Output 8d7c12420386c91bd9b24408d07ced86be6d79c341b2e4a507f331ad9f5b820d:1

value
562015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bbfd173432bf696b11e090fb291e5b7a3ad4a1 OP_EQUAL
address
3FhtWaCRDPHyfiDMDtcbvUZXV3m21oXNxE
transaction
8d7c12420386c91bd9b24408d07ced86be6d79c341b2e4a507f331ad9f5b820d
spent
true